Output e56844fe6c574bb80b9c8f3e135fd7bb9e698b21c0102a333a8848cfe87dc6ea:45

value
626437110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d08daa9587eccb80484e3d78399870f1c3fcf8 OP_EQUAL
address
3CcYAv1SepNvBoVyL64ZkTWhGkSXiw78hm
transaction
e56844fe6c574bb80b9c8f3e135fd7bb9e698b21c0102a333a8848cfe87dc6ea
spent
true